- import java.awt.*;
- import java.applet.Applet;
-
- /*
- * This displays a framed area containing one of each shape you
- * can draw.
- */
-
- public class ShapesDemo extends Applet {
- final static int maxCharHeight = 15;
-
- public void init() {
- validate();
- }
-
- public void paint(Graphics g) {
- Dimension d = size();
- int x = 5;
- int y = 7;
-
- Color bg = getBackground();
- Color fg = getForeground();
-
- int gridWidth = d.width / 7;
- int gridHeight = d.height / 2;
- int stringY = gridHeight - 7;
- int rectWidth = gridWidth - 2*x;
- int rectHeight = stringY - maxCharHeight - y;
-
- g.setColor(bg);
- g.draw3DRect(0, 0, d.width - 1, d.height - 1, true);
- g.draw3DRect(3, 3, d.width - 7, d.height - 7, false);
- g.setColor(fg);
-
- // drawLine()
- g.drawLine(x, y+rectHeight-1, x + rectWidth, y); // x1, y1, x2, y2
- g.drawString("drawLine()", x, stringY);
- x += gridWidth;
-
- // drawRect()
- g.drawRect(x, y, rectWidth, rectHeight); // x, y, width, height
- g.drawString("drawRect()", x, stringY);
- x += gridWidth;
-
- // draw3DRect()
- g.setColor(bg);
- g.draw3DRect(x, y, rectWidth, rectHeight, true);
- g.setColor(fg);
- g.drawString("draw3DRect()", x, stringY);
- x += gridWidth;
-
- // drawRoundRect()
- g.drawRoundRect(x, y, rectWidth, rectHeight, 10, 10); // x, y, w, h, arcw, arch
- g.drawString("drawRoundRect()", x, stringY);
- x += gridWidth;
-
- // drawOval()
- g.drawOval(x, y, rectWidth, rectHeight); // x, y, w, h
- g.drawString("drawOval()", x, stringY);
- x += gridWidth;
-
- // drawArc()
- g.drawArc(x, y, rectWidth, rectHeight, 90, 135); // x, y, w, h
- g.drawString("drawArc()", x, stringY);
- x += gridWidth;
-
- // drawPolygon()
- Polygon polygon = new Polygon();
- polygon.addPoint(x, y);
- polygon.addPoint(x+rectWidth, y+rectHeight);
- polygon.addPoint(x, y+rectHeight);
- polygon.addPoint(x+rectWidth, y);
- //polygon.addPoint(x, y); //don't complete; fill will, draw won't
- g.drawPolygon(polygon);
- g.drawString("drawPolygon()", x, stringY);
-
- x = 5 + gridWidth;
- y += gridHeight;
- stringY += gridHeight;
-
- // fillRect()
- g.fillRect(x, y, rectWidth, rectHeight); // x, y, width, height
- g.drawString("fillRect()", x, stringY);
- x += gridWidth;
-
- // fill3DRect()
- g.setColor(bg);
- g.fill3DRect(x, y, rectWidth, rectHeight, true);
- g.setColor(fg);
- g.drawString("fill3DRect()", x, stringY);
- x += gridWidth;
-
- // fillRoundRect()
- g.fillRoundRect(x, y, rectWidth, rectHeight, 10, 10); // x, y, w, h, arcw, arch
- g.drawString("fillRoundRect()", x, stringY);
- x += gridWidth;
-
- // fillOval()
- g.fillOval(x, y, rectWidth, rectHeight); // x, y, w, h
- g.drawString("fillOval()", x, stringY);
- x += gridWidth;
-
- // fillArc()
- g.fillArc(x, y, rectWidth, rectHeight, 90, 135); // x, y, w, h
- g.drawString("fillArc()", x, stringY);
- x += gridWidth;
-
- // fillPolygon()
- Polygon filledPolygon = new Polygon();
- filledPolygon.addPoint(x, y);
- filledPolygon.addPoint(x+rectWidth, y+rectHeight);
- filledPolygon.addPoint(x, y+rectHeight);
- filledPolygon.addPoint(x+rectWidth, y);
- //filledPolygon.addPoint(x, y);
- g.fillPolygon(filledPolygon);
- g.drawString("fillPolygon()", x, stringY);
- }
- }
